Date: | Thursday 26 August 1971 |
Time: | 11:52 |
Type: | Beechcraft C55 Baron |
Owner/operator: | Southwest Gara |
Registration: | N5726V |
MSN: | TE-100 |
Fatalities: |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 6 |
Aircraft damage: | Destroyed |
Category: | Accident |
Location: | Alcoa, TN -
United States of America
|
Phase: | En route |
Nature: | Private |
Departure airport: | Malvern, Ark |
Destination airport: | Knoxville, Tenn |
Investigating agency: | NTSB |
Confidence Rating: | Information verified through data from accident investigation authorities |
Narrative:INVEST DISCLOSED NO ENG MALFUNCTION. L ENG WAS PULLING SOME PWR. GO-AROUND ATTEMPTED BELOW VMC.
